Weekly Household Tip
Not sure if I’ve shared this tip before or not, but I HATE using a squeegee on the shower! You know, to help with residue and water stains?
Well, I HAVE to keep the moisture to a minimum in the MWA bathroom, considering I’m using a trailer-style shower. So, I’ve found these microfiber towels to work GREAT! They absorb the water quickly, easily wring out, and dry super quick, too! And they reach those areas in the shower that a squeegee can’t! Woot!
Weekly Blogging Tip
Last week, we talked about sending a newsletter out at least once a week.
This week, I want to share that your newsletter doesn’t always have to include new content. If you don’t have a new post (*rolls eyes at myself*) each week, there are lots of new subscribers that might have missed your past content. And long-time subscribers appreciate reminders, too!
So go ahead and send a fresh newsletter that contains tried-and-true faves from the past!
